Bilateral hilar enlargement - Sarcoidosis
- In this image both the hila are enlarged and of increased density
- Bilateral hilar enlargement is the classic chest X-ray appearance of sarcoidosis – as was found to be the case in this patient following lymph node biopsy

Bilateral hilar enlargement - Lymphoma
- Bilateral hilar enlargement is not always sarcoidosis
- Lymph node biopsy showed this to be lymphoma rather than sarcoidosis
